Le 27 oct. 2013 à 21:29, Anthony Ramine <[email protected]> a écrit :

> I’ve added tests for named funs in every place you asked for except syntax_tools.
> 
> The Dialyzer test doesn’t pass and I haven’t found a fix for it yet, Cc’ing Kostis.
> 
> If I give "fact() -> fun Fact(N) when N > 0 -> N * Fact(N - 1); Fact(0) -> 1 end" to typer, the following spec is computed:
> 
> -spec fact() -> fun((0) -> none()).
> 
> Please refetch.
> 
> -- 
> Anthony Ramine
> 
> Le 23 oct. 2013 à 15:04, Björn Gustavsson <[email protected]> a écrit :
> 
>> The new test cases are insufficient for an extension of the language. Each
>> application that have updates should have test cases to ensure that new or
>> updated code is covered. The following applications should have test cases
>> for named funs: compiler, tools (xref and cover), stdlib (qlc, erl_eval, ms_transform),
>> dialyzer, debugger, and syntax_tools.
>>
